DS80CH11 Maxim, DS80CH11 Datasheet - Page 38

no-image

DS80CH11

Manufacturer Part Number
DS80CH11
Description
The system energy manager is a highly integrated microcontroller that provides several key features for systems including key scanning and control, battery and power management, as well as two 2-Wire serial I/O Ports
Manufacturer
Maxim
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
DS80CH11
Manufacturer:
DALLAS
Quantity:
1 000
Part Number:
DS80CH11
Manufacturer:
DALLAS
Quantity:
20 000
Part Number:
DS80CH11-E02
Manufacturer:
NEC
Quantity:
2 057
Part Number:
DS80CH11-E02
Manufacturer:
DALLAS
Quantity:
20 000
DATA TRANSFER ON EITHER 2–WIRE BUS Figure 6–3
6.3.1
In the master transmit mode, the SEM is configured as a
master device and transfers a number of data bytes to a
slave receiver. A timing diagram in Figure 6–4 illus-
trates the interaction between the firmware and hard-
ware with respect to events on the 2–Wire bus.
The master transmit mode can now be entered by set-
ting the STAx bit. The 2–Wire port logic will test the
2–Wire bus and generate a start condition as soon as
the bus is free. As soon as the start condition is trans-
MASTER TRANSMIT OPERATION TIMING Figure 6–4
SDAx
SCLx
DS80CH11
SDAx/SCLx
011200 38/88
ACKSx BIT
TSTAx BIT
XMIT BUF
STOx BIT
CONDITION
STAx BIT
X/Rx BIT
TXIx BIT
START
WRITE
Master Transmit
ACTION TAKEN BY FIRMWARE
ALTERNATIVE CONDITION
Ç Ç Ç Ç É É É É
MSB
1
É É É É Ç Ç Ç Ç
S
SLAVE ADDRESS
SLAVE ADDR.
2
XMIT: UNTIL SHIFT REG. LOAD
RECEIVE: REC. BUF. FULL
3, 6
CLOCK LINE HELD LOW
R/W
0
Ç Ç Ç Ç
7
Ç Ç Ç
A
Ç Ç Ç
Ç Ç
Ç
DIR. BIT
DATA
8
R/W
MASTER TO SLAVE XFER
SLAVE TO MASTER XFER
RECEIVER
Ç Ç Ç Ç
FROM
ACK
ACK
A
9
Ç Ç Ç Ç
DATA
Ç Ç Ç Ç
mitted, the TSTAx flag will be set. In addition, the X/Rx
bit will be set to a 1, indicating transmit operation is in
effect.
In response to TSTAx being set, the firmware can now
write to the transmit buffer an initial byte for the message
as follows:
A/A
7
Ç Ç Ç Ç
1
É É É É
Sr
É É É É
6
MULTI–BYTE XFERS
REPEATED FOR
7–bit Slave Address
SLAVE ADDR.
2
5
A = ACKNOWLEDGE (SDAx LOW)
S = START CONDITION
Sr = REPEAT START CONDITION
P = STOP CONDITION
A = NEGATIVE ACKNOWLEDGE (SDAx HIGH)
3, 8
RECEIVER
Ç Ç Ç Ç
4
RECEIVER
0
FROM
R/W
FROM
Ç Ç Ç Ç
NAK
ACK
ACK
3
9
Ç Ç Ç
Ç Ç Ç
A
2
DATA
Ç Ç Ç Ç
CONDITION
REPEAT START
1
A/A
CONDITION
STOP OR
Ç Ç Ç Ç
P
STOP
REPEAT
START
0
0

Related parts for DS80CH11